Abstract: | AbstractCobalt is considered to be a potential substitute for nickel in 16Cr–2Ni martensitic stainless steel. However, the percentage of cobalt that can substitute 1% of nickel remains to be determined. A computer program was developed for accurate prediction of δ ferrite content in Schaeffler type diagrams. The δ ferrite content in the steels was measured by metallography and estimated using the computation technique for various Schaeffler type diagrams. The percentage error in the experimentally measured and computed δ ferrite contents was ±1·0%. From the present study, the potency factor of cobalt was computed to be 0·64 that of nickel in the estimation of nickel equivalent. |
